Why Grading and Drainage Matter on Large Lots

Driveways on Tuscumbia properties face challenges that shorter, flatter driveways in urban areas don't encounter. Longer runs mean more opportunity for water to pool or erode the surface if grading isn't handled correctly. Rural lots often have natural contours, tree roots, and soil types that require excavation, fill, and compaction work before any surface material goes down.

Homeowners benefit from a driveway designed to handle these conditions from the start. Proper drainage prevents washouts and standing water, while correct grading ensures vehicles can navigate the route safely in all weather. The result is a driveway that supports regular use without requiring constant maintenance or premature resurfacing.
